| Amphetamine, dextroamphetamine, methamphetamine, and their various salts, are collectively referred to as amphetamines. Amphetamine was first marketed as Benzedrine in an over-the-counter inhaler to treat nasal congestion. By 1937, amphetamine was available by prescription in tablet form and was used in the treatment of the sleeping disorder, narcolepsy, and att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). During World War II, amphetamine was widely used to keep the fighting men going and both dextroamphetamine Dexedrine and methamphetamine, Methedrine were readily available. In the 1960s, amphetamines became a perceived remedy for helping truckers to complete their long routes without falling asleep, for weight control, for helping athletes to perform better and train longer, and for treating mild depression. Recent increases in medical use of these drugs can be attributed to their use in the treatment of ADHD. Amphetamine products presently marketed include generic and brand name amphetamine,Adderall, Dexedrine, Dextrostat and brand name methamphetamine, Desoxyn. Amphetamines are Schedule II controlled substances. Today, most amphetamines distributed to the black market are produced in home made meth labs. The ease of cooking meth, combined with huge profits, has resulted in widespread availability of Methamphetamine. Large amounts of methamphetamine are also illicitly smuggled into the United States from Mexico. |
